Post by Seiffert82 »

Priorities...

1. Halfback. No explanation required.

2. Daylight.

3. 5/8. Wighton is an out of form superstar, but I'd move him to the second row to replace Whitehead in a heartbeat if we had a decent 6 to bring in.

Unlike most I think we have fullback covered by either CNK or Savage. Spending big bucks on a new fullback is a complete waste of cap space IMO, especially if we get a decent halfback.

4. Centre. Plenty of options in-house, but we need to get some new blood on the edges. CNK is an option depending on whether you put Savage at fullback or on the wing.

5. Second Row. I don't for a second expect the club to move Wighton, so to that extent we need some new blood to replace Whitehead. Esera is a bloody gun though and Rushton is on the books.

6. Front row. Depth is OK, but you can't lose Lui, James and Sia with no impact, especially with question marks over the Red Rage.
